Text

In this article, unless the context otherwise requires:

1."Assessment" means the amount a private postsecondary education institution is required to pay to the student tuition recovery fund.
2."Ceasing operations" means that a private postsecondary education institution has stopped offering educational courses or programs to the public for any reason.
3."Distance learning instruction" means a written correspondence or online education program for students who are enrolled in an institution licensed under this chapter.
4."Fund" means the student tuition recovery fund.
5."Newly enrolled student" means a student who is enrolling with a private postsecondary education institution for the first time.
